DevOps

Montreal

Offre publiée le 2023-01-08

Global Eagle

Job description

About Anuvu

For over a decade, our clients in aviation and maritime have used our technology-driven products and services to keep their passengers entertained and connected to the things they love, from anywhere in the world.

Brands such as Southwest Airlines, Norwegian Cruise Lines, Emirates, and Celebrity Cruises have trusted us to provide solutions from high-speed broadband internet to movies, television, and games.

Our team of global experts takes pride in providing clients with what they need today while creating a strategic road map for tomorrow through reliable, scalable, and affordable content and connectivity solutions designed to meet the ever-changing technology needs of our clients' passengers and guests.

Be Part of the Movement

Anuvu is embarking on a new chapter with a new story to tell. As one of the leading providers of high-speed connectivity and entertainment solutions for worldwide mobility markets, we deliver what customers need today while remaining flexible and future-focused.

Role Summary

Under the supervision of the Technology Director, the successful candidate will be responsible for completing his / her tasks within the framework of ongoing development and operation of a wireless in-flight service and entertainment solution.

More concretely, the successful candidate will create Linux environments as well as deploy software and tools on production / QA or Demo servers.

The candidate will also be involved in the development of CI environment and could work on different web modules and components mainly for back-end in a Python framework environment inside of a product oriented development team.

The position requires working closely with members of the product, development, operations and support teams.

Location : Anywhere in US or Canada

Remote Options : Fully remote

What You'll Be Doing

  • Analyze project specifications and provide suggestions relevant to the project;
  • Be involved in architectural design and analysis with architects and other team leads;
  • Develop and maintain production / QA and Demo environment using standard Linux tools and software;
  • Update and maintain CI environment for the development;
  • Develop new back-end modules and components required by the framework;
  • Work on existing modules / components and applications for maintenance when required;
  • Determine tasks to be carried out using Jira;
  • Estimate development time;
  • Carry out preliminary tests and unit tests;
  • Carry out necessary adjustment following recommendations from quality assurance;
  • Validate and test the Software in a variety of portable electronic devices;
  • Create / update the documentation throughout development;
  • Collaborate with parties involved throughout the project;

Keep abreast with new Web integration technologies.

What You're Looking For

  • College or university diploma related to computer science;
  • Strong expertise working on complex problems and has the experience to quantify the technical debt after proposing a solution;
  • Strong experience as a developer or system administrator with a minimum of experience as a Dev(Sec)Ops;
  • Strong experience with GNU / Linux (systemd, SUSv4, POSIX, Shell);
  • Experience with command line interface (CLI), comfortable looking over technical documentations;
  • Strong experience with software development best practices : pull-requests, oriented object and others;
  • Strong Experience with cloud environment and virtualization (AWS is an asset);
  • Experience with network configuration and security (TCP / IP, Modèle OSI, DNS, DNSSEC, IPv4, IPv6, VPN, HTTP(s), TLS, SAML, Reverse Proxy, OWASP, CSRF, XSS, ACL, SELinux, firewalling, PKI, X.509);
  • Hashicorp products experience is an asset (Terraform, Vault, Packer, Nomad, Consul);

System architecture and monitoring system experience is an asset

Fluent in English and French spoken and written.

Skills / Interests

  • Open to critics and debates;
  • Autonomy, but will also collaborate with the team;
  • Find ways to express his opinion to clients and team members;
  • Excellent problem-solving skills;

Lookout for new technology continuous training.

This Might Be the Right Place if You .

  • Are a team fit; can help advance our global, inclusive culture
  • Are you a self-starter who likes to roll up your sleeves and take initiative with minimal direction
  • Can think about tomorrow, while getting your work done today
  • Are a collaborative team player; the primary audience will be internal teams
  • Are curious and open to learning and finding new solutions
  • Are able to provide and accept feedback in a constructive manner
  • Are organized, have strong communication skills, and do whatever it takes to get things done

The Benefits of Working Here

US Benefits

A career with Anuvu is a unique opportunity to grow your knowledge and skills within a culture that thrives on collaboration and innovation.

In addition, we offer competitive medical, dental and vision programs for you and your eligible dependents, as well as the below programs and benefits to our employees, as we acknowledge everyone is different and has varying needs :

  • Generous 401(k) Matching
  • Company Paid Short-Term & Long-Term Disability
  • Company Paid Life / AD&D Insurance
  • Company Paid Wellness Programs
  • Company Health Savings Account Contributions
  • Employee Assistance Program
  • Flexible Spending Accounts for Dependent Care, Medical & Transit
  • Paid Parental Leave and more!

Canada Benefits

A career with Anuvu is a unique opportunity to grow your knowledge and skills within a casual culture that thrives on collaboration and innovation.

In addition to a providing an outstanding work environment, we offer we offer competitive benefits, including medical and dental, disability and life insurance, a generous vacation policy in addition to additional holidays and other paid vacations, an RRSP with employer contribution, flexible hours, an employee assistance program and more!

The anticipated starting salary range for US applicants expressing interest in this position is $77,800- $97,200. Actual compensation will depend on factors such as location, experience, skills, certifications etc.

Discover how our departments rate Anuvu's Leadership, Compensation, Team, Environment & Outlook, click on the link : : / / www.

comparably.com / companies / anuvu

Advanced Agile Applied

Anuvu is an equal-opportunity employer. Qualified applicants will receive consideration for employment without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, or protected veteran status.

Let Innovation Move You.

À propos d’Anuvu

Depuis plus d’une décennie, nos clients en aviation commerciale et de la marine récréative utilisent nos produits et services axés sur la technologie pour divertir leurs passagers et les mettre en contact avec ce qui les intéressent, de partout dans le monde.

Des compagnies telles que Southwest Airlines, Norwegian Cruise Lines, Emirates et Celebrity Cruises nous ont fait confiance pour fournir des solutions allant de l’internet haute vitesse, au contenu de films, à la télévision et aux jeux.

Notre équipe d’experts mondiaux est fière de fournir aux clients ce dont ils ont besoin aujourd’hui tout en créant une feuille de route stratégique pour l’avenir, grâce à des solutions de contenu et de connectivité fiables, évolutives et abordables, conçues pour répondre à l’évolution des besoins technologiques des passagers et des invités de nos clients.

Faites partie du mouvement

Anuvu se lance dans un nouveau chapitre avec une nouvelle histoire à raconter. En tant que l’un des principaux fournisseurs de solutions de connectivité haute vitesse et de divertissement pour les marchés de la mobilité mondiale, nous offrons ce dont les clients ont besoin aujourd’hui, tout en restant flexibles et tournés vers l’avenir.

Sommaire du rôle

Sous la supervision du directeur de la technologie, le candidat retenu sera responsable de l'accomplissement de ses tâches dans le cadre du développement et de l'exploitation continus d'une solution de service et de divertissement en vol sans fil.

Plus concrètement, le candidat retenu créera des environnements Linux ainsi que déploiera des logiciels et des outils sur des serveurs de production / QA ou de démonstration.

Le candidat sera également impliqué dans le développement de l'environnement CI et pourrait travailler sur différents modules et composants Web principalement pour le back-end dans un environnement de framework Python au sein d'une équipe de développement orientée produit.

Le poste nécessite de travailler en étroite collaboration avec les membres des équipes produit, développement, opérations et support.

Localisation : Partout au Canada

Télétravail : 100% Télétravail

Ce que vous ferez

  • Analyser les spécifications du projet et fournir des suggestions pertinentes au projet;
  • Participer à la conception et à l'analyse architecturales avec des architectes et d'autres chefs d'équipe;
  • Développer et maintenir un environnement de production / AQ et de démonstration à l'aide d'outils et de logiciels Linux standard;
  • Mettre à jour et maintenir l'environnement CI pour le développement;
  • Développer de nouveaux modules et composants principaux requis par le cadre;
  • Travailler sur les modules / composants existants et les applications de maintenance si nécessaire;
  • Déterminer les tâches à effectuer avec Jira;
  • Estimer le temps de développement;
  • Effectuer des tests préliminaires et des tests unitaires;
  • Procéder aux ajustements nécessaires en suivant les recommandations de l'assurance qualité;
  • Valider et tester le logiciel dans une variété d'appareils électroniques portables;
  • Créer / mettre à jour la documentation tout au long du développement;
  • Collaborer avec les parties impliquées tout au long du projet;

Restez au courant des nouvelles technologies d'intégration Web.

Ce que nous recherchons

  • Diplôme d'études collégiales ou universitaires en informatique;
  • Capable de trouver et implémenter des solutions robustes à des problèmes non triviaux. Prend la responsabilité de ses choix d’implémentation et sait en quantifier la dette technique;
  • Une longue expérience dans un poste de développement logiciel (préféré) ou administration de systèmes ainsi que d’un minimum d’expérience Dev(Sec)Ops;
  • Solides compréhension des systèmes GNU / Linux modernes (systemd, SUSv4, POSIX, Shell);
  • À l’aise avec les CLI. Sait chercher dans des documentations techniques;
  • Bonne expérience des pratiques de développement logiciel modernes : pull requests, programmation orienté objet ou autre;
  • Excellente compréhension des intérêts du cloud et de la virtualisation (expérience sur AWS est un atout).;
  • Large culture sur les standards réseau et sécurité (TCP / IP, Modèle OSI, DNS, DNSSEC, IPv4, IPv6, VPN, HTTP(s), TLS, SAML, Reverse Proxy, OWASP, CSRF, XSS, ACL, SELinux, firewalling, PKI, X.509);
  • Bonus : expérience avec les produits Hashicorp (Terraform, Vault, Packer, Nomad, Consul);
  • Bonus : expérience dans la conception et l'architecture de systèmes, de logiciels et la surveillance de systèmes;

Maîtrise de l'anglais et du français parlés et écrits.

Intérêts

Accepte la critique argumentée.

  • Autonome tout en collaborant à l’équipe;
  • S’exprime clairement;
  • Excellentes compétences en résolution de problèmes;

Vigie technologique formation en continue

Ce pourrait être le bon endroit pour vous si vous .

  • Vous intégrez bien à l’équipe; vous pouvez contribuer à faire progresser notre culture mondiale et inclusive
  • Faites preuve d’initiative et êtes prêt à retrousser les manches et travailler avec un minimum de directives
  • Pouvez penser à demain, tout en accomplissant votre travail aujourd’hui.
  • Avez un esprit d’équipe axé sur la collaboration; les équipes internes constitueront vos collaborateurs principaux.
  • Êtes curieux et ouverts à l’apprentissage et à la recherche de nouvelles solutions
  • Êtes en mesure de fournir et d’accepter des commentaires constructifs
  • Êtes organisés, avez de solides compétences en communication et faites tout ce qu’il faut pour accomplir les tâches.

Les avantages de travailler ici

Une carrière chez Anuvu, c’est une occasion unique de développer vos connaissances et vos compétences au sein d’une culture de travail décontractée, qui s’appuie sur la collaboration et l’innovation.

En plus de fournir un environnement de travail exceptionnel, nous offrons des avantages concurrentiels, y compris les assurances en soins médicaux et dentaires, invalidité et vie, une politique de vacances généreuses en plus de fériés additionnels et autres congés payés, un REER avec contribution employeur, un horaire flexible, un programme d’aide aux employés et plus encore!

Évolué Agile Appliqué

Anuvu est un employeur garantissant l'égalité d’accès aux opportunités d’emploi. Les candidats qualifiés seront pris en considération pour le poste offert, sans égard à la race, la couleur, la religion, le sexe, l'orientation sexuelle, l'identité de genre, l'origine ethnique, le handicap.

Laissez l’innovation vous faire avancer.

Less than 1 hour ago